Pippi Longstocking calculus for temporal stimuli pattern on YouTube QoE: 1+1=3 and 1·4≠4·1

Content Provider ACM Digital Library
Author Raake, Alexander Hossfeld, Tobias Strohmeier, Dominik Schatz, Raimund
Abstract Video streaming over wireless broadband is currently accounting for half of the world-wide mobile data traffic, and its share is expected to increase even further. As a consequence, mobile operators need to understand how Quality of Experience (QoE) of mobile streamed video is impacted by the network delivery. With the HTTP-based video streaming used by video portals like YouTube or NetFlix, problems or insufficient resources in the networks manifest as stalling events during service consumption on the end user device. In this paper, we discuss the challenges for QoE monitoring of HTTP-based mobile video regarding three aspects. First, the QoE impact of different patterns in terms of stalling event frequency and length is quantified based on a study conducted for YouTube video. Second, we evaluate the prediction power of aggregated measures like the total stalling time. Third, we discuss the resulting consequences and remaining challenges for mobile video QoE modeling, monitoring and provisioning.

About National Digital Library of India (NDLI)
NDLI logo

National Digital Library of India (NDLI) is a virtual repository of learning resources which is not just a repository with search/browse facilities but provides a host of services for the learner community. It is sponsored and mentored by Ministry of Education, Government of India, through its National Mission on Education through Information and Communication Technology (NMEICT). Filtered and federated searching is employed to facilitate focused searching so that learners can find the right resource with least effort and in minimum time. NDLI provides user group-specific services such as Examination Preparatory for School and College students and job aspirants. Services for Researchers and general learners are also provided. NDLI is designed to hold content of any language and provides interface support for 10 most widely used Indian languages. It is built to provide support for all academic levels including researchers and life-long learners, all disciplines, all popular forms of access devices and differently-abled learners. It is designed to enable people to learn and prepare from best practices from all over the world and to facilitate researchers to perform inter-linked exploration from multiple sources. It is developed, operated and maintained from Indian Institute of Technology Kharagpur.
